Bandarlapalle Population - Chittoor, Andhra Pradesh

Bandarlapalle is a small village located in Gudipala Mandal of Chittoor district, Andhra Pradesh with total 25 families residing. The Bandarlapalle village has population of 101 of which 47 are males while 54 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Bandarlapalle village population of children with age 0-6 is 16 which makes up 15.84 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Bandarlapalle village is 1149 which is higher than Andhra Pradesh state average of 993. Child Sex Ratio for the Bandarlapalle as per census is 1667, higher than Andhra Pradesh average of 939.

Bandarlapalle village has higher literacy rate compared to Andhra Pradesh. In 2011, literacy rate of Bandarlapalle village was 71.76 % compared to 67.02 % of Andhra Pradesh. In Bandarlapalle Male literacy stands at 75.61 % while female literacy rate was 68.18 %.

Caste Factor

Schedule Tribe (ST) constitutes 15.84 % of total population in Bandarlapalle village. There is no population of Schedule Caste (SC) in Bandarlapalle village of Chittoor.

Work Profile

In Bandarlapalle village out of total population, 33 were engaged in work activities. 100.00 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 0.00 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 33 workers engaged in Main Work, 22 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 9 were Agricultural labourer.
